the healthcare provider ordered 100 units of regular insulin in 250 ml of ns. it is to infuse at 8 units/hour per infusion pump. the nurse would set the infusion pump at how many milliliters per hour? round to the nearest whole number. multiple choice 2 points options: 18, 20, 16, 22

Explanation:

Step1: Find the concentration of insulin

The concentration is $\frac{100\ \text{units}}{250\ \text{mL}} = 0.4\ \text{units/mL}$.

Step2: Calculate mL per hour

We know the rate is 8 units/hour. Using the formula $\text{mL/hour} = \frac{\text{units/hour}}{\text{units/mL}}$, substitute the values: $\text{mL/hour} = \frac{8}{0.4} = 20$.

Answer:

20
